Central Bank of India has released the call letter for the recruitment examination for the post of Assistant General Manager in the Specialist Category. The examination is scheduled to be conducted on 11 July 2026.

Central Bank of India Assistant General Manager Call Letter 2026: Overview

OrganizationCentral Bank of India
Exam NameAssistant General Manager (Specialist Category)
Admit Card Release Date01.07.2026
Exam Date11.07.2026
Official Websitecentralbank.bank.in

Important Dates

The following table summarizes all key dates related to this recruitment process as confirmed by Central Bank of India.

Original Notification Released30.04.2026
Original Last Date for Online Registration17.05.2026
First Extension Notification18.05.2026
Second Extension Notification29.05.2026
Extended Last Date for Online Registration07.06.2026
Examination Date (Conducted by IBPS)11.07.2026
Call Letter Notice Issued01.07.2026

How to Download the Admit Card

Candidates who registered for the Central Bank of India Assistant General Manager Specialist Category recruitment process can download their call letter through the official link provided by the bank. Follow these steps:

  1. Visit the official website of Central Bank of India.
  2. Navigate to the Careers section on the homepage.
  3. Click on the Central Bank of India AGM Recruitment 2026 link.
  4. Select the Download Call Letter option.
  5. Enter your Registration Number/Roll Number and Password or Date of Birth.
  6. Download the call letter and take a printout for examination day.

Details Printed on the Admit Card

Candidates must verify the following details printed on their admit card: candidate’s name, roll number, exam date, reporting time, examination centre, and exam-day instructions.

Exam Day Instructions

Candidates are required to carry a valid photo ID proof along with the printed admit card to the examination centre. They should arrive at the centre well before the reporting time. It is advised to refrain from carrying any banned items into the examination hall.
